Output 876fa45d7c527d70e9142a43123fbab25e14483ba55390393e59493c58e4f72e:4

value
37203193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b989d81687e8f12c1afc62329a9dabd299ab132 OP_EQUAL
address
MBsg7aB4NLa9YL1AvZ9nZ3hTkK768K71vF
transaction
876fa45d7c527d70e9142a43123fbab25e14483ba55390393e59493c58e4f72e
spent
true